Critically examine the progress of consumer movement in India.

The consumer movement in India has made great progress since its inception, but it still faces several challenges and limits that impede its overall progress. Consumers are becoming increasingly aware of their rights and duties. Consumer organizations, NGOs, and government initiatives have all played important roles in educating consumers through workshops, campaigns, and awareness programs. The Consumer Protection Act of 1986 marked a watershed moment in India’s efforts to protect consumer rights. Despite the presence of legislation and consumer protection measures, implementation and enforcement posed considerable obstacles. Rural and economically challenged consumers frequently lack awareness of their rights and have difficulty accessing consumer courts. These groups are disproportionately affected by issues including unfair trade practices, adulteration, and deceptive advertising.
